About us
We are an ambitious and expanding UK contractor delivering specialist services across fire protection, rail and civils, and infrastructure solutions. We have a specialist fire protection business, providing accredited passive fire protection, active fire systems, and fire suppression services. Holding both BAFE and IFC accreditations, the company works with facilities management providers, housing associations, public sector organisations, and commercial clients across the UK.

Key Responsibilities
- Take full ownership of the division's profit and loss, ensuring strong financial performance and sustainable profitability.
- Develop and implement a business development strategy to secure new framework agreements and long-term contracts with housing associations, facilities management providers, local authorities, NHS estates, and other key clients.
- Build, lead, and develop a high-performing management and engineering team capable of supporting continued business growth.
- Maintain and enhance compliance standards, ensuring the business continues to meet and exceed BAFE, IFC, and industry accreditation requirements.
- Identify opportunities to expand service offerings, including passive fire remediation, fire stopping, maintenance contracts, and other emerging market opportunities.
- Work closely with the Group Director to contribute to strategic planning, business improvement initiatives, and future acquisitions or expansion opportunities.
About You
We’re looking for an experienced leader with a proven track record within the fire protection sector who combines commercial awareness with operational expertise.
You will ideally have:
- At least eight years' experience within the fire protection industry, covering passive fire protection, active fire systems, suppression, or fire compliance.
- Previous responsibility for, or significant involvement in, managing a business unit's profit and loss.
- Demonstrable success in growing revenue, securing new contracts and frameworks, and expanding operational teams.
- A strong understanding of BAFE, IFC, BS 9999, and the wider regulatory and compliance environment.
- Established relationships within facilities management, housing associations, public sector procurement, or similar sectors.
- The ability to inspire teams, build lasting client relationships, and successfully deliver projects while maintaining high standards of quality and compliance.
